Learn how to make a pair of pretty and versatile earrings in this beginner friendly wire wrapped jewelry tutorial.
Supplies:
20 gauge round dead soft wire (2 pieces of 2" and 2 pieces of 1.5")
24 gauge round dead soft wire (4 pieces of 7/8" each)
French hooks or ear-wires of your choice
